This model takes into account temporal and thermal changes of the morphological structure of polysilicon by the grains growth during post-implantation annealing. The dopant trapping and segregation effects were combined with those of complex phenomena related to the strong concentrations such as clustering and exceeds of the solubility solid limit. This will permit to understand more exactly the significant role of the grains growth effect for the precise determination of the diffusion profiles. The adjustment of simulated profiles with the experimental SIMS profiles for short annealing times ranging between 1 and 15 minutes at the temperature of 850°C allowed the validation of this model. Grains growth and boron clustering are the major effects for the precise simulation of the diffusion profiles. In its simplest form this technique consists of combining the outputs of two antennas feeding a microwave correlation radiometer. Microwave correlation is based on the coherent detection of noise, here presented as the correlated signal from the two antennas. The effect of the substrate thickness on the bandwidth and the efficiency are examined. An additional thin layer supporting the dielectric material is added to the air substrate in order to make the antenna mechanically rigid and easy to manufacture. The effect of the dielectric material, of this additional substrate layer and its thickness on the antenna characteristics, is investigated. We have introduced a fuzzy regulator for each strategy to improve the DC capacitor voltage response. The first one is based on the PQ theory proposed by Akagi et al., in 1983. In the second strategy, the average power is calculated and divided equally between the three phases. The third method consists of calculating the instantaneous and average powers of the load. Désormais incon¬tournables, ces technologies sont cependant de plus en plus complexes. Entre nécessité et complexité des NTIC, les entreprises ont du mal à juger et à quantifier leur contribution.
